Crude, gas, coal, and naphtha declined while propane rose. Olefins margins were mixed, with strength in parts of Europe offset by weaker PE, PP, and MEG margins across several export routes.

The Worley Insights Olefins Derivatives Monitor delivers a streamlined, month‑by‑month readout of developments across the olefins and derivatives value chain. By tracking shifts in feedstock costs, product pricing, margins, trade route economics, and operational activity, each issue surfaces the fundamentals driving competitiveness across ethylene, propylene, polyethylene, polypropylene, and MEG.
